Core Insights - The automobile manufacturing sector showed strong performance in Q3, with revenues exceeding analysts' expectations by 5.1% on average [3] - The entry of electric vehicles (EVs) is disrupting the traditional automotive market, posing challenges for established manufacturers [2] Company Summaries - **Lucid (NASDAQ:LCID)**: - Reported revenues of $336.6 million, a year-on-year increase of 68.3%, but fell short of analysts' expectations by 3.2% [4] - The company experienced a disappointing quarter with significant misses in revenue and adjusted operating income estimates [4] - Despite the underperformance, the stock rose 3.4% post-reporting, currently trading at $17.80 [6] - **Ford (NYSE:F)**: - Achieved revenues of $50.53 billion, up 9.4% year-on-year, outperforming analysts' expectations by 9.1% [7] - The company had a remarkable quarter, beating analysts' EPS and EBITDA estimates [7] - The stock increased by 6.9% since the earnings report, currently trading at $13.16 [8]

US-China Trade Relations - US Treasury Secretary will meet with the Chinese Vice Premier, and President Trump may meet with Chinese President Xi Jinping in South Korea [1] - The meeting aims to de-escalate tensions between the US and China [1] - Beneath the surface, US-China relations are incredibly uncertain due to thorny issues that need negotiation [1] Rare Earth Metals and Trade Restrictions - China accounts for 90% of the world's rare earth metals processing and nearly two-thirds of the world's mining of those materials [1] - China has new restrictions on rare earth metals, potentially impacting global supply chains [1] - The US Commerce Department has unveiled new export controls targeting potentially tens of thousands of Chinese firms [1] - China will deny imports of its materials if they're for defense use of other countries [1] Impact of Restrictions - The rare earth materials controls are going to disrupt the global auto supply chains, especially electric vehicles [1] - New controls on lithium batteries, which are part of the core of any electric vehicle, have been announced [1] - China is also targeting new AI applications with these controls [1]
